Analysis
In 2024, primary wood and paper products (export/import) — export value in China, Hong Kong SAR stood at -5.76 % change on previous year.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 70.4% on the previous year and down 69.0% over ten years.
Over the whole period, primary wood and paper products (export/import) — export value in China, Hong Kong SAR peaked at 176.64 % change on previous year in 1980 and was at its lowest, -43.83 % change on previous year, in 2004.
That places China, Hong Kong SAR 148th out of 229 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

How this figure is calculated
The year-on-year percentage change in Primary wood and paper products (export/import) — Export value.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
Computed from
- Primary wood and paper products (export/import) — Export value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
